0
私は間違っていると思われる逆関数を修正しようとしています。機能の本体をチェックした後、私はそれがセクションにあるように見えることが削除されているか、誰かによってこのようにsomethigされています。私は欠落している情報を追加しようとしていましたが、Pythonは+に対してサポートされていないオペランドタイプのタイプエラーを返します。私は+または - オペランドを使ってそれを修正することができないので、間違ったトラック上にいると思います。リバース機能の修正方法は?
どのようなヘルプも大歓迎です。前もって感謝します。
これは私が「I」部分
def reverse(s):
'''(str) -> str
Return the reverse of s.
>>> reverse('abc')
'cba'
>>> reverse('a')
'a'
>>> reverse('madam')
'madam'
>>> reverse('1234!')
'!4321'
'''
result = ''
i = len(s) - 1
while i >= 0:
result = result + s[i]
i = i + s # This part it seems to be problematic. The rest work properly
return result